Meral Yıldırım-Yalçın is a scholar working on Biomaterials, Food Science and Plant Science. According to data from OpenAlex, Meral Yıldırım-Yalçın has authored 17 papers receiving a total of 283 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 9 papers in Biomaterials, 9 papers in Food Science and 6 papers in Plant Science. Recurrent topics in Meral Yıldırım-Yalçın’s work include Nanocomposite Films for Food Packaging (8 papers), Food composition and properties (5 papers) and Polysaccharides Composition and Applications (5 papers). Meral Yıldırım-Yalçın is often cited by papers focused on Nanocomposite Films for Food Packaging (8 papers), Food composition and properties (5 papers) and Polysaccharides Composition and Applications (5 papers). Meral Yıldırım-Yalçın collaborates with scholars based in Türkiye, Iran and Brazil. Meral Yıldırım-Yalçın's co-authors include Hasan Sadıkoğlu, Mahmut Şeker, Ömer Said Toker, Fatih Törnük, Abdullah Kurt, İlkem Demirkesen, Seid Reza Falsafi, Rosana Colussi, Hadis Rostamabadi and Selin Şahin and has published in prestigious journals such as Food Chemistry, Trends in Food Science & Technology and Food Hydrocolloids.
